Halloween near me is particularly a season for pranks. This month, that's gonna be the focus of the challenges: Practical jokes, beneficent and malicious.
One popular, if sometimes dangerous, Halloween prank is a small firework. These usually just cause a scary noise and light, rarely any kind of property destruction or injury.
Main Challenge: Design a card that can deal noncombat damage.
Subchallenge 1: Your card is a permanent. Subchallenge 2: Your card deals 2 damage or less.

A creature with an ability that can make itself fight passes the challenge. A card that makes other creatures fight does not,
as the card itself is not dealing the damage.
To pass the second subchallenge, "1 damage" or "2 damage" must be spelled out. The numerical amount of the damage is what counts, not how many creatures or players can be damaged at once. Pyroclasm counts, Blaze and Lightning Bolt do not.

Design - (X/3) Appeal: Do the different player psychographics (Timmy/Johhny/Spike) have a use for the card? (X/3) Elegance: Is the card easily understandable at a glance? Do all the flavor and mechanics combined as a whole make sense?
Development - (X/3) Viability: How well does the card fit into the color wheel? Does it break or bend the rules of the game? Is it the appropriate rarity? (X/3) Balance: Does the card have a power level appropriate for contemporary constructed/limited environments without breaking them? Does it play well in casual and multiplayer formats? Does it create or fit into a deck/archetype? Does it create an oppressive environment?
Creativity - (X/3) Uniqueness: Has a card like this ever been printed before? Does it use new mechanics, ideas, or design space? Does it combine old ideas in a new way? Overall, does it feel “fresh”? (X/3) Flavor: Does the name seem realistic for a card? Does the flavor text sound professional? Do all the flavor elements synch together to please Vorthos players?
Polish - (X/3) Quality: Points deducted for incorrect spelling, grammar, and templating. (X/2) *Main Challenge: Was the main challenge satisfied? Was it approached in a unique or interesting way? Does the card fit the intent of the challenge? (X/2) Subchallenges: One point awarded per satisfied subchallenge condition.
Total: X/25
*An entry with 0 points here is subject to disqualification.
